Abstract
A nitrile rubber composition including a filler (B) in a content of 50 to 90 parts by weight and an adipic acid ester-based plasticizer and/or an ether ester-based plasticizer (C) in a content of 0 to 29.9 parts by weight in relation to 100 parts by weight of a nitrile group-containing highly saturated copolymer rubber (A) including an α,β-ethylenically unsaturated nitrile monomer unit in an proportion of 14 wt % or more and less than 21 wt %, and having an iodine value of 120 or less.
